Erythropoietin in HIE Neonate
Role of Erythropoietin in Neonates With Hypoxic Ischemic Encephalopathy

Brief Summary
this study is aim to delineate the role of erythropoietin in improving neonatal hypoxic ischemic encephalopathy the study is conducted to answer the question : is erythropoietin will improve neonatal hypoxic ischemic encephalopathy?

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- \- neonates who less than 1 month suffer from hypoxic ischemic encephalopathy
You may not qualify if:
- neonates who more than 1 month
- neonates who suffer from brain insults other than HIE
